2013 Toyota 86 FAQ

What is the fuel consumption of a 2013 Toyota 86 in Australia?

The 2013 Toyota 86 features an average fuel consumption of approximately 7.1 L/100 km for combined city and highway driving, adhering to Australian testing standards.

How does the 2013 Toyota 86 compare to other models in its class?

The 2013 Toyota 86 stands out in its class for its engaging driving experience and rear-wheel-drive layout, making it a popular choice amongst sport compacts. Compared to competitors like the Subaru BRZ and Mazda MX-5, the 86 offers a balanced combination of performance and affordability, making it a strong contender for enthusiasts.

What are the main features of each 2013 Toyota 86 variant in Australia?

The 2013 Toyota 86 was offered in Australia in two main variants: the GT and GTS. The entry-level GT model comes with a six-speed manual transmission, sporty body kit, climate control air conditioning, and a 6.1-inch touchscreen with Bluetooth connectivity. The GTS variant enhances sporty aesthetics with features like leather-accented seats, 17-inch alloy wheels, and additional safety technology such as a rearview camera and smart key entry. Both variants boast a responsive 2.0L flat-four engine, known for its engaging driving dynamics and impressive fuel economy of approximately 7.8 L/100km, making it a favorite among driving enthusiasts. Reliability is a strong point for the 86, with regular maintenance ensuring longevity and performance.

What is the warranty coverage for the 2013 Toyota 86 in Australia?

In Australia, the 2013 Toyota 86 comes with a three-year/100,000 km warranty, which covers any manufacturing defects and provides peace of mind for owners. Optional extended warranty packages may also be available depending on the seller.

What are the maintenance costs of a 2013 Toyota 86?

The maintenance costs for the 2013 Toyota 86 are generally considered reasonable for a sports car. Routine servicing typically occurs every 6 months or 10,000 km, with costs ranging from approximately AUD 180 to AUD 400 per service, depending on the specific maintenance required and whether genuine parts are used. It's advisable to budget for periodic inspections and potential tyre replacements as well.
